A bit about me....

I grew up on a sheep farm in rural NSW. My Father and Uncle practiced ecological farming, though not organic. Mulesing was never practiced on our farm. I spent my weekends and school holidays doing 'sheep work'. Rounding up sheep and working in the shearing shed as a Rouseabout are some of my best childhood memories.

Like many of us, my Grandmother taught me to knit when I was about 7 years old. I knitted on and off throughout the years but was often dissatisfied with my creations. I learnt to crochet in my 20's, when my partner and I went and worked in a Vineyard during our Uni semester break, and churned out gaudily coloured hats by the bucket-load. But it wasn't until I met my dear friend Kris that the yarn bug was ignited. She inspired me with information and soaker patterns (soakers are woollen pants for cloth nappies). After 6 months of dedicated test knitting and dyeing we opened Monster Knits, a small online store selling soakers, longies and yarn. After about a year our store was going great but we decided to concentrate on our different products, and The Yarn Café was born.
